What Is a Vent Membrane?

A vent membrane is a microporous material designed to allow air and water vapor to pass through while blocking liquid water, dust and other contaminants. It is widely used in sealed electronic devices, industrial housings and packaging systems to maintain pressure balance and environmental protection.

How Vent Membranes Work

Microporous Structure

Billions of microscopic pores allow gas molecules to pass while blocking liquid droplets.

Surface Tension Effect

Water droplets cannot penetrate pores due to surface tension and hydrophobic properties.

Selective Permeability

Only air and vapor molecules are transmitted through the membrane structure.

Continuous Breathing

The system responds dynamically to temperature and pressure changes.

Key Characteristics

  • Breathable: Enables air and vapor exchange in sealed systems.
  • Waterproof: Blocks liquid water under pressure conditions.
  • Durable: Performs in harsh temperature and environmental conditions.
  • Chemical Resistant: Suitable for industrial and outdoor applications.
  • Maintenance Free: Passive system with no moving parts.

Where Vent Membranes Are Used

Electronics

Protects sensors, LED systems and sealed electronic enclosures.

Automotive

Used in ECUs, battery systems and lighting modules.

Industrial Packaging

Controls pressure in chemical and transport containers.

Outdoor Equipment

Ensures protection in rain, dust and humidity environments.
